... Read moreYou know, that quote from Luke 6:37 – 'WHO AM I TO JUDGE ANOTHER, WHEN I MYSELF WALK IMPERFECTLY.' – truly resonated with me lately. It's such a simple yet profound truth, isn't it? We're all just trying our best, navigating our own paths, and often, we're quick to point fingers or make assumptions about others. But when you really stop and think about it, who are we to cast judgment when we ourselves have our own flaws and struggles? I’ve found that embracing this idea of love without judgment has been so transformative in my daily life. It’s not always easy, of course. Our natural inclination can sometimes be to react with criticism or an immediate opinion. But I've been trying to pause and reflect, asking myself, 'Am I truly in a position to judge this person or situation?' More often than not, the answer is no. This practice of trying to judge yourself before judging others has opened my eyes to so much more empathy and understanding. It encourages me to look inward first, acknowledging my own imperfections, and from that place, I can approach others with far more grace and kindness. For me, this quote isn't just about avoiding negativity; it's about actively choosing to love and accept. It's about recognizing that everyone has a story, a background, and challenges we might know nothing about. When I started practicing this, I noticed a huge shift in my own peace of mind. The burden of constantly evaluating others lifted, and I felt more connected to the people around me. It really makes you consider the wisdom in the idea to never judge anyone because we simply don't have the full picture. Beyond Luke 6:37, there are so many other judgment quotes and quotes on judging others that echo this sentiment. They all point to the same core principle: humility and compassion are far more powerful than criticism. Whether it's a simple, 'Don't judge a book by its cover,' or deeper philosophical thoughts, the message is consistent. It's a reminder that our energy is better spent on personal growth and spreading positivity rather than tearing others down, even in our thoughts. If you're looking to incorporate this more into your life, I'd suggest starting with small steps. When you find yourself about to form a judgment, just take a breath. Remind yourself of that powerful Luke 6:37 message. Think about what that person might be going through. Maybe even try a bit of bible journaling around this theme, exploring what other scriptures say about grace and forgiveness. It's a journey, not a destination, but one truly worth taking for a more loving and peaceful existence.
